Editorial take

The Hillsound Super Armadillo Nano Gaiter carves out a niche for itself as a low-profile, lightweight option designed for those who want protection without bulk. Its primary draw is the blend of a waterproof, breathable upper, commonly seen in more substantial gaiters, paired with a remarkably durable instep panel. This combination suggests Hillsound aimed for a gaiter that can fend off moisture and debris from snow or wet brush, while still standing up to the abrasion of scree and trailside snags. The fit is snug, which helps prevent snagging and keeps it from riding up, a common annoyance with looser designs. This design choice also makes it particularly packable, disappearing into a small corner of your pack when not needed.

In the field, the Nano Gaiter performs admirably for its intended purpose: keeping trail debris, light snow, and mud out of your boots. The instep panel, likely a Cordura or similar heavy-duty fabric, shows good resistance to cuts and abrasion, which is critical given its low-slung design means it's frequently in contact with the ground or sharp rocks. While the upper fabric handles moisture well, it's important to remember these are 'nano' gaiters; they cover only the ankle and lower shin, offering limited protection against deep snow or persistent heavy rain. For extended treks in serious winter conditions or bushwhacking through dense, wet undergrowth, a taller, more robust gaiter would be a better choice.

Ultimately, the Super Armadillo Nano Gaiter is for the fast-and-light crowd, the day hiker, or the backpacker who wants minimalist protection without sacrificing durability in key areas. It's not a replacement for full-height mountaineering gaiters, nor does it pretend to be. Instead, it’s a smart choice for shoulder-season hiking, trail running in variable conditions, or navigating mixed terrain where keeping scree, grit, and shallow moisture out of your footwear is the main objective. It occupies a space between a simple trail running gaiter and a full-sized hiking gaiter, offering a durable, unobtrusive solution for everyday trail challenges.
